Solution for 11x+27=4(2x+7) equation:



11x+27=4(2x+7)
We move all terms to the left:
11x+27-(4(2x+7))=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(4(2x+7)), so:
4(2x+7)
We multiply parentheses
8x+28
Back to the equation:
-(8x+28)
We get rid of parentheses
11x-8x-28+27=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3x-1=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
3x=1
x=1/3
